As a Test Engineer on this program, you will have the opportunity to design, develop, and execute automated tests to ensure the quality and reliability of software applications and services in a Continuous Integration / Continuous Delivery Pipeline within a commercial cloud environment. You will play a crucial role in the software development lifecycle, aiming to streamline testing processes, reduce defects, and accelerate software releases.
Primary Responsibilities
Participate in program Agile software development initiatives (standup, planning, increment planning) to support innovation and enhancement of custom applications through iteration/functionality testing within a commercial cloud environment. Participate and collaborate with team members to assess StoryPoint/complexity efforts (using best practices) to ensure proper testing and delivery of functionality per User Story Acceptance Criteria Collaborate with team members (Scrum Master, Product Owner, Software Developers) to develop test approaches with emphasis on automation of recurring/regression test cases through selected toolsets Develop automated test cases using knowledge of custom Applications through designated GUI/COTS products (ex: Selenium and Katalon Studio) Leverage DevOps practices to ensure repeatability and Configuration Management of test cases/scripts are maintained and continuously improved Develop and document end-to-end functionality test case narratives using task management system (JIRA/Confluence) and support performance testing/evaluation activities using tools such as Jmeter
Basic Qualifications
Experience in software quality assurance with a focus on automation testing. Experience with creation, authoring, execution and documentation of test cases/result sets for software products in an agile cadence Experience using automation frameworks and tools like Selenium or Katalon Studio Familiarity in writing efficient and scalable test scripts. Direct experience with software performance testing practices
Experience working/testing within Commercial Cloud Platforms (ex: AWS) and DevOps tools, and working in a SAFe Agile and DevOps development environment Demonstrated ability to work within collaborative environment to execute test cases complimentary to development efforts BS degree with and 8-12 years of prior relevant experience or Master’s 6-10 years of prior relevant experience. B4CORP Company Information
B4Corp is a small defense contracting company that focuses on providing an optimum environment for mission-focused, highly skilled consultants to support the United States of America’s intelligence community and other defense organizations. B4Corp provides a low overhead, highly efficient, high salary environment that allows employees to excel at meeting the client’s needs. B4Corp is looking for information technology professionals that have a high sense of personal responsibility, self-motivation, and mission drive.
B4Corp’s dedication and care for its employees is reflected in our outstanding compensation and benefits package. B4Corp’s benefits reflect the company’s policy of putting the employees first. B4Corp’s maximum flexibility comp / makeup time policy, along with the company’s cafeteria-style benefit plan that allows employees to maximize their Benefit Dollars, reflects B4Corp’s commitment to its employees.
Compensation
Outstanding Salaries
Retirement
Full Vanguard 401k Plan – Featuring a full scope of investment options – 100% employer matched contribution up to 6% of employee's salary – Ability to max out 401k savings $57k ($63.5k if over 50) Employees receive B4Corp phantom stock each year (2-year vesting period)
Insurance
Medical – United Health Care (UHC) (multiple plan options) Dental – United Concordia (UC) Flex Plan Vision – Vision Service Plan Insurance Co (VSP) Signature Plans Mutual of Omaha short-term disability (60% of salary up to $2,000.00/week) Mutual of Omaha long-term disability (60% of salary up to $10,000.00/month) Mutual of Omaha life insurance ($200,000.00)
Employee Referral Bonus
Refer a friend or a coworker and receive $3,000 per year for every year the person works for B4CORP
Paid Time Off (PTO)
Seven weeks of leave per year (including ten federal holidays) Flexible work schedule with comp time (with customer approval)
